Apparently he's been in disagreement with the club for a while. Their sporting director left and Marcelino wanted control over transfers.

First manager sacking of the Bundesliga Season 2016/17:

Viktor Skripnik of Werder Bremen got the sack at Werder Bremen while in the bus on the drive home from Mönchengladbach, they just said in the Sport1 Doppelpass. ^^

U23 coach Alexander Nouri is the current interim coach.

Former Werder Bremen, FC Bayern, BVB, and Germany midfielder Thorsten Frings (40) will become the new manager of SV Darmstadt 98.

The Official Managerial Transfer Rumours and News Thread - Page 33 Csm_PM_TF_01_eda948cc28
http://sv98.de/home/lilien/aktuelles/nachrichten-ansicht/news/torsten-frings-neuer-cheftrainer-beim-sv-98/?tx_news_pi1%5Bcontroller%5D=News&tx_news_pi1%5Baction%5D=detail&cHash=058c3fa31678bd7226c3d3bfa76e8115

Frings has previously only worked, pretty unsuccessfully one might add, as assistant manager to Viktor Skripnik at Werder Bremen.

Frings is Darmstadt's second choice; the first choice, former St Pauli manager and cringe pundit Holger Stanislawski, had declined to take over the job since he probably gets more money to annoy everyone at Sky Sports.
The Darmstadt (literally 'Bowel-City') job had been vacant since the sacking of Norbert Meier, who of course is most famous for this episode:


Frings no doubt faces a tough task to keep Darmstadt up. We can already confidently predict that he will fail.




Meanwhile, FC Augbsurg who surprisingly fired their manager Dirk Schuster (who in turn had led Darmstadt to promotion) the other week, have now decided to give the job permanently to interim solution Manuel Baum (37), who previously was head of youth development.
